Running a business that relies on international talent brings opportunity but also responsibility. In the UK, sponsor licence compliance is a crucial duty for any employer hiring overseas workers. Failing to follow the rules can lead to licence suspension or even revocation. The question many employers ask is: should you outsource sponsor licence compliance? Here we explore the pros and cons. Why Sponsor Licence Compliance Matters Employers must comply with strict Home Office rules when sponsoring migrant workers . These include record-keeping, reporting changes, and ensuring employees meet visa conditions. According to Home Office data, nearly 8% of sponsor licences faced compliance concerns in 2023, highlighting the risks of oversight. The Cost of Non-Compliance Losing your licence means losing the right to employ overseas staff. For businesses dependent on foreign talent, that can cause serious disruption.  Why British Citizenship Matters Securing British citizenship is the final milestone for many who have lived, worked, or studied in the UK. It not only provides a British passport but also grants the full rights of a UK national, including voting rights and unrestricted access to public services. According to government statistics, over 160,000 people applied for British citizenship in 2023, reflecting its high demand. From Indefinite Leave to Remain (ILR) to Citizenship Indefinite Leave to Remain is often the stepping stone towards citizenship. Holding ILR means you have settled status, but it does not make you a citizen. To apply for naturalisation, you usually need to hold ILR for at least 12 months, unless you are married to a British citizen, in which case you can apply immediately.
